一、明确需求
在着手开发之前,必须与客户进行深入沟通,了解他们的业务流程和具体需求。通过召开需求分析会议,收集详细的功能要求。
二、方案设计
基于客户需求,制定详细的系统设计方案。这包括系统的架构设计、数据库选择以及用户体验优化等方面。
三、技术选型
根据项目特性挑选合适的技术栈。例如前端可以使用React或Vue.js,后端可以选择Node.js或者Spring Boot等。
四、编码实现
编写高质量的代码,并进行单元测试以保证代码质量。同时要注重代码的可维护性和扩展性。
五、用户验收测试
与客户一起对应用进行全面的功能测试,确保所有需求均已满足并且性能良好。
六、部署上线
完成最终调试后将软件部署到生产环境,并进行监控以确保其稳定运行。
定制型应用软件的开发过程虽然复杂但十分必要。它能够帮助企业更好地解决实际问题,提高工作效率。